Regardless of whether it’s a local registered agent or a nationwide service, the goal remains the same: protecting your business interests while making sure that you meet all necessary regulations.Grasping Appointed AgentsA designated agent acts as a crucial connection between a company and the state, ensuring that significant legal documents and compliance notifications are delivered in a prompt manner. When a company is established as a corporation or limited liability company, it must appoint a licensed agent, also called a legal agent or local agent. This designated individual or entity is in charge of accepting service of process documents, such as lawsuits and official correspondence, on behalf of the business. By utilizing a licensed agent, businesses can keep good compliance with state regulations and steer clear of penalties.Designated agents not only manage legal documents but also play a key part in ensuring confidentiality for company owners. This is particularly helpful for founders who may not wish to employ their personal address for company registrations. Many licensed agents provide services such as commercial address options and mail forwarding to guarantee that confidential information remains confidential. By employing a dependable and professional licensed agent provider, businesses can secure their data while ensuring that they meet all legal requirements.Furthermore, selecting the appropriate registered agent service can affect the total operational efficiency of a firm. Agents supply various solutions, including annual compliance submissions and notifications for important timelines, which helps companies stay structured and avoid missing essential statutory responsibilities.
